Technicians of Tooth Activity



Understanding how teeth relocate during orthodontic therapy is crucial for both orthodontists and individuals to understand the auto mechanics of tooth movement. When pressure is put on a tooth, it starts a procedure referred to as bone remodeling. This process includes the failure and rebuilding of bone tissue to permit the tooth to relocate right into its appropriate setting. pediatric dentist school exerted by braces or aligners creates a waterfall of events within the periodontal tendon, causing the repositioning of the tooth.

Tooth motion occurs in action to the force used and the body's all-natural response to that force. As the tooth steps, bone is resorbed on one side and transferred on the other. This constant cycle of bone makeover allows the tooth to move slowly over time. Orthodontists carefully prepare the instructions and amount of pressure required to accomplish the wanted motion, thinking about aspects such as tooth root length and bone density.

Technologies in Modern Orthodontics



To check out the improvements in orthodontic care, let's explore the cutting-edge modern technologies utilized in modern-day orthodontics. Recently, the field of orthodontics has actually seen amazing technical improvements that have actually changed the means teeth are straightened and straightened. Among one of the most considerable growths is the intro of clear aligner systems like Invisalign. These custom-made aligners are virtually undetectable and use a more very discreet choice to traditional dental braces.

In addition, advancements in 3D imaging modern technology have made it possible for orthodontists to create accurate therapy plans tailored per client's unique dental framework. Cone beam computed tomography (CBCT) scans give detailed 3D photos of the teeth, roots, and jaw, allowing for more exact medical diagnosis and treatment.



An additional significant modern technology in modern-day orthodontics is using increased orthodontics strategies. These methods, such as AcceleDent and Move, help quicken the tooth motion process, lowering treatment time substantially.
